SIBU: Two policemen are among four people reported missing after the longboat they were travelling in capsized in the Batang Baleh River near SK Lepong Baleh in Kapit yesterday.

Kapit police chief Rohana Nanu said at the time of the incident, the two policemen were on their way from Kuching to Ng Tulie, Kapit with explosives weighing 35kg and detonators.She said the two missing policemen were identified as Jonathan Lambet and Iskandar Ibrahim from the Kapit district police headquarters .
